I have the same unit - It is a great unit(Great tone - Effects are good, Distortion is so so), but with all of these effect processors, there is a learning curve to get the most out of them(The presets are basically useless). The manual is actually pretty well written. I refer to it often still and I have had my G2.1u for 3 years now.

There is a Yahoo Group specifically for this unit(Zoom G2 series):

http://launch.groups.yahoo.com/group/zoomg2/

and it includes some patches that others have created.

There is also a larger patch database here(duplicates of the Yahoo group patches):

http://guitarpatches.haax.se/


But I would recommend you try to write your own, as the patches written by others won't always sound right for you since there are other variables(guitar and amp).

My recommendation is to find a preset that is kind of close to the sound you are looking for , copy it to a user patch(A B or C banks) and then start messing with it by turninging some of the effects down or off. You can also save as you go. Unfortunately, these products all have a learning curve. If you have any specific questions, the Yahoo group will answer pretty quickly, but they are first going to want to know that you've tried to at least find it in the manual if its obvious.
